Nandapur Village Population - Parbhani, Parbhani, Maharashtra

Nandapur is a village located in Parbhani Taluka of Parbhani district in Maharashtra. Around 217 families reside in Nandapur village. Nandapur village is administered by Sarpanch(Head of village) who is elected every five years.

As per the Census India 2011, Nandapur village has population of 1011 of which 547 are males and 464 are females. The population of children between age 0-6 is 118 which is 11.67% of total population.

The sex-ratio of Nandapur village is around 848 compared to 929 which is average of Maharashtra state. The literacy rate of Nandapur village is 75.17% out of which 78.79% males are literate and 70.91% females are literate. There are 27.7% Scheduled Caste (SC) and 0 Scheduled Tribe (ST) of total population in Nandapur village.
